Summary of differences between Prunes and Cornmeal

  • Prunes has more Vitamin K, Copper, Potassium, and Fiber, while Cornmeal has more Folate, Iron, Vitamin B1, Vitamin B3, Selenium, and Vitamin B2.
  • Cornmeal covers your daily need of Folate 51% more than Prunes.

These are the specific foods used in this comparison Plums, dried (prunes), uncooked and Cornmeal, degermed, enriched, yellow.

All nutrients comparison - raw data values

Nutrient Prunes Cornmeal Opinion
Net carbs 56.78g 75.55g Cornmeal
Protein 2.18g 7.11g Cornmeal
Fats 0.38g 1.75g Cornmeal
Carbs 63.88g 79.45g Cornmeal
Calories 240kcal 370kcal Cornmeal
Starch 5.11g 73.3g Cornmeal
Fructose 12.45g 0.17g Prunes
Sugar 38.13g 1.61g Cornmeal
Fiber 7.1g 3.9g Prunes
Calcium 43mg 3mg Prunes
Iron 0.93mg 4.36mg Cornmeal
Magnesium 41mg 32mg Prunes
Phosphorus 69mg 99mg Cornmeal
Potassium 732mg 142mg Prunes
Sodium 2mg 7mg Prunes
Zinc 0.44mg 0.66mg Cornmeal
Copper 0.281mg 0.076mg Prunes
Manganese 0.299mg 0.174mg Prunes
Selenium 0.3µg 10.5µg Cornmeal
Vitamin A 781IU 214IU Prunes
Vitamin A RAE 39µg 11µg Prunes
Vitamin E 0.43mg 0.12mg Prunes
Vitamin C 0.6mg 0mg Prunes
Vitamin B1 0.051mg 0.551mg Cornmeal
Vitamin B2 0.186mg 0.382mg Cornmeal
Vitamin B3 1.882mg 4.968mg Cornmeal
Vitamin B5 0.422mg 0.24mg Prunes
Vitamin B6 0.205mg 0.182mg Prunes
Folate 4µg 209µg Cornmeal
Vitamin K 59.5µg 0µg Prunes
Tryptophan 0.025mg 0.038mg Cornmeal
Threonine 0.049mg 0.172mg Cornmeal
Isoleucine 0.041mg 0.242mg Cornmeal
Leucine 0.066mg 1.006mg Cornmeal
Lysine 0.05mg 0.105mg Cornmeal
Methionine 0.016mg 0.162mg Cornmeal
Phenylalanine 0.052mg 0.366mg Cornmeal
Valine 0.056mg 0.337mg Cornmeal
Histidine 0.027mg 0.172mg Cornmeal
Saturated Fat 0.088g 0.22g Prunes
Monounsaturated Fat 0.053g 0.39g Cornmeal
Polyunsaturated fat 0.062g 0.828g Cornmeal
